Research summary
Recent studies reported elevated platelets and inflammatory markers are associated with poor prognostic outcomes among patients with solid tumours. We would like to establish if these blood markers can be used as predictors of overall survival among head and neck cancer patients. We plan to review the pre-treatment blood results of all head and neck cancer patients seen at Hywel Dda University Health Board hospitals from 2000 to 2013 and correlate with disease recurrence and 5-year survival. Once established, these potential prognostic factors can help patients and clinicians in deciding the appropriate treatment option on individual cases.
